About Lycée Français International Samuel Beckett
The Lycée Français International Samuel Beckett is the only school in Ireland to offer the entire French curriculum from Petite Section to Terminale combined with the Irish diploma up to Junior Certification/Brevet and has been doing so for over 50 years.
